- import ConfigParser
- import StringIO
-
- def basic(src):
- print
- print "Testing basic accessors..."
- cf = ConfigParser.ConfigParser()
- sio = StringIO.StringIO(src)
- cf.readfp(sio)
- L = cf.sections()
- L.sort()
- print L
- for s in L:
- print "%s: %s" % (s, cf.options(s))
-
- # The use of spaces in the section names serves as a regression test for
- # SourceForge bug #115357.
- # http://sourceforge.net/bugs/?func=detailbug&group_id=5470&bug_id=115357
- print `cf.get('Foo Bar', 'foo', raw=1)`
- print `cf.get('Spacey Bar', 'foo', raw=1)`
- print `cf.get('Commented Bar', 'foo', raw=1)`
-
- if '__name__' in cf.options("Foo Bar"):
- print '__name__ "option" should not be exposed by the API!'
- else:
- print '__name__ "option" properly hidden by the API.'
-
- def interpolation(src):
- print
- print "Testing value interpolation..."
- cf = ConfigParser.ConfigParser({"getname": "%(__name__)s"})
- sio = StringIO.StringIO(src)
- cf.readfp(sio)
- print `cf.get("Foo", "getname")`
- print `cf.get("Foo", "bar")`
- print `cf.get("Foo", "bar9")`
- print `cf.get("Foo", "bar10")`
- expect_get_error(cf, ConfigParser.InterpolationDepthError, "Foo", "bar11")
-
- def parse_errors():
- print
- print "Testing for parsing errors..."
- expect_parse_error(ConfigParser.ParsingError,
- """[Foo]\n extra-spaces: splat\n""")
- expect_parse_error(ConfigParser.ParsingError,
- """[Foo]\n extra-spaces= splat\n""")
- expect_parse_error(ConfigParser.ParsingError,
- """[Foo]\noption-without-value\n""")
- expect_parse_error(ConfigParser.ParsingError,
- """[Foo]\n:value-without-option-name\n""")
- expect_parse_error(ConfigParser.ParsingError,
- """[Foo]\n=value-without-option-name\n""")
- expect_parse_error(ConfigParser.MissingSectionHeaderError,
- """No Section!\n""")
-
- def query_errors():
- print
- print "Testing query interface..."
- cf = ConfigParser.ConfigParser()
- print cf.sections()
- print "Has section 'Foo'?", cf.has_section("Foo")
- try:
- cf.options("Foo")
- except ConfigParser.NoSectionError, e:
- print "Caught expected NoSectionError:", e
- else:
- print "Failed to catch expected NoSectionError from options()"
- try:
- cf.set("foo", "bar", "value")
- except ConfigParser.NoSectionError, e:
- print "Caught expected NoSectionError:", e
- else:
- print "Failed to catch expected NoSectionError from set()"
- expect_get_error(cf, ConfigParser.NoSectionError, "foo", "bar")
- cf.add_section("foo")
- expect_get_error(cf, ConfigParser.NoOptionError, "foo", "bar")
-
- def weird_errors():
- print
- print "Testing miscellaneous error conditions..."
- cf = ConfigParser.ConfigParser()
- cf.add_section("Foo")
- try:
- cf.add_section("Foo")
- except ConfigParser.DuplicateSectionError, e:
- print "Caught expected DuplicateSectionError:", e
- else:
- print "Failed to catch expected DuplicateSectionError"
-
- def expect_get_error(cf, exctype, section, option, raw=0):
- try:
- cf.get(section, option, raw=raw)
- except exctype, e:
- print "Caught expected", exctype.__name__, ":"
- print e
- else:
- print "Failed to catch expected", exctype.__name__
-
- def expect_parse_error(exctype, src):
- cf = ConfigParser.ConfigParser()
- sio = StringIO.StringIO(src)
- try:
- cf.readfp(sio)
- except exctype, e:
- print "Caught expected exception:", e
- else:
- print "Failed to catch expected", exctype.__name__
-
- basic(r"""
- [Foo Bar]
- foo=bar
- [Spacey Bar]
- foo = bar
- [Commented Bar]
- foo: bar ; comment
- """)
- interpolation(r"""
- [Foo]
- bar=something %(with1)s interpolation (1 step)
- bar9=something %(with9)s lots of interpolation (9 steps)
- bar10=something %(with10)s lots of interpolation (10 steps)
- bar11=something %(with11)s lots of interpolation (11 steps)
- with11=%(with10)s
- with10=%(with9)s
- with9=%(with8)s
- with8=%(with7)s
- with7=%(with6)s
- with6=%(with5)s
- with5=%(with4)s
- with4=%(with3)s
- with3=%(with2)s
- with2=%(with1)s
- with1=with
-
- [Mutual Recursion]
- foo=%(bar)s
- bar=%(foo)s
- """)
- parse_errors()
- query_errors()
- weird_errors()
